On xenial, I installed libvirt-bin 1.3.1-1ubuntu10.27 from -updates,
as well as virt-manager and qemu-system. I installed a bionic desktop VM and
issued "sudo shutdown -h now". libvirt-guests then connected to the VM and shut
it down gracefully before the system was shut down.

I then upgraded libvirt-bin to 1.3.1-1ubuntu10.28 from -proposed, started the
bionic VM and issued a system shutdown. Again, libvirt-guests then connected to
the VM and shut it down gracefully before the system was shut down.

The package is still a nop on xenial, and does not cause any regressions.

I looked at the debdiff for 1.3.1-1ubuntu10.28 and applied the changes to a
trusty system, where I had previously reproduced the problem. The modifications
from the debdiff made trusty libvirt-bin respect libvirt-guests, and the VM
that was running was shutdown gracefully before the system was shut down.

I am happy to mark this bug as verified, as I am happy that xenial will not
suffer any regressions, and that once the package makes its way into the
trusty mitaka cloud archive, the issue will be fixed.
